Output 95a7306cbdda36685525cf67c6b6caf6316a14c0627f3672da96a05373f80b0b:0

value
3839114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b1a4917caf506075ff2e698b1795721be6945c5 OP_EQUAL
address
3P88CyS7zp14KhJNDN6d7F9dmUBtKUA3vB
transaction
95a7306cbdda36685525cf67c6b6caf6316a14c0627f3672da96a05373f80b0b
confirmations
380247
spent
true